April 7, 2023 – United Soccer League One (USL1)Greenville Triumph SC News Release

Statesboro, GA – Saturday, April 8th, the Greenville Triumph will visit Tormenta FC for the first time in the Georgia team’s new venue. The clubs last met during the 2022 League semifinal on October 29th, which resulted in a 1-0 defeat for Greenville.

WHAT TO WATCH FOR

Triumph SC heads down U.S. 25 to face rival-Tormenta FC on a short week following a midweek loss to Phoenix Rising in the second round of the 2023 U.S. Open Cup. Greenville was held scoreless for a second consecutive match to start the year, though a strong second half in Arizona gave the club hopes the offense is rounding into form as they return to league play.

Nearly a month into the league season, Greenville has only contested one regular season match. Following its 1-0 loss against Richmond, Greenville had a scheduled bye the following week, giving them ample rest going into this two-match week. The bye was well-timed, as the Triumph bench has been shortened since March 25th following injuries to Devin Boyce, Nate Shultz and Alex Cox-Ashwood. Fortunately, Allen Gavilanes returned during Wednesday’s Open Cup match, giving Greenville back a key midfielder and more offensive depth. Greenville will also hope to return Tevin Shaw and Daniel Wu to the lineup for Saturday’s match, after both suffered minor injuries after the club’s home opener. With the news that four-time All-League defender might return to training soon following an offseason procedure, the team will hope the worst of the injury bug is behind them. The weather will also be another factor in Saturday’s match, with a high of 54 degrees and 90% showers in Statesboro, ball control and discipline will be essential to success.

The home side has two more matches under their belt than Greenville, including with a USOC win on Wednesday night against RGV FC. While Tormenta succeeded in a Cupset over the USL Championship side, they have struggled in league play, currently sitting at 1-2-0. They sealed their first win against NCFC 1-0, but dropped matches to Charlotte Independence 1-3 and Hailstorm FC 0-3.
